Recently, a brief yet intriguing video surfaced on Reddit, courtesy of N1ckSketch, sparking interest on the Mario Kart subreddit. The clip showcases the innovative camera feature, allowing racers to adjust angles mid-race—something that’s a first for the series. Unlike previous titles where players could only glance backward, Mario Kart World offers both vertical and horizontal adjustments, providing a strategic edge by enhancing situational awareness.
Fans are optimistic that this new feature will resolve past issues with camera clipping into walls and ceilings. Many Redditors were surprised this game-changer hadn’t been highlighted before now. Veteran players were particularly thrilled with the added peripheral vision, which could help avoid obstacles by switching to a top-down view. Mario Kart World is also teasing the return of a much-loved guest character. A special Direct event revealed a new R.O.B. bike, paying homage to the character from Mario Kart DS. Although only appearing in vehicle form so far, fans are hopeful for R.O.B.’s full return as a playable character.
